To: Board of Adjustment
Subject: Variance Requests by Dr. John Altomare
It is our understanding, per your letter of May 5, 2009, that you will be considering a
zoning variance on the land that adjoins some of the properties in Dunmar Estates,
which includes our own property.
We have lived in Winter Springs for nearly seventeen years. We chose to live in
Dunmar Estates because we wanted to "live in the country," which is what Winter
Springs was when we arrived. We realize that the world changes and progress will
always cause change, but we are hopeful that you will help us retain this beautiful
environment and vote against this variance.
A lot of money and time has been spent on development of city plans and zoning. What
was the point of establishing a comprehensive zoning plan if anyone can get a variance
from it? In Dunmar Estates we have 5 acre lots and we obviously could all profit from
asking for variances and subdividing our lots, but we feel it is important to preserve
some ambiance of country instead. We live in a beautiful area which is home to an
abundance of wildlife.
Approving this variance will do a huge disservice to those of us whose taxes have paid
for this zoning plan. Please do not allow this variance.
